About This Item
Boston: Dana Estes (1894). 12mo.; woodgrain cloth over boards with pictorial label, hardcover; 32 pages; brown and white and red and white illustrations; some internal foxing and a gift inscription on front free endpaper else a very good tight copy in edgeworn and rubbed boards with gilt title on front cover nearly worn off and a stain on front cover.
